My name is Voodoo, and i have spent the last two months methodically watching many of pewdie's horror let's plays, taking notes and reviewing them with a scrutinous eye, taking notes of all of the elements that make a horror game extremely scary, yet enjoyable for pewdie to play. Among some of these games are Ao Oni, Afraid of monsters, Cry of Fear, Amnesia, Penumbra, custom stories, Slender, as well as a few other games that I fail to remember as of this moment. I have tried to note some of the scariest aspects, including sounds, visual triggers and psychological hints that make Pewdie tick while he plays, and draws him in further into a game. I am creating a game, for Pewdiepie to play, should he choose so to do it. The name of the game is "The Inferno of Scarlet Rose" and for now the name is a place holder until a better name comes to mind, or is permanently placed into the game. I am taking hints from many designers but there will be no extracted ideas form any of the games, except for common ones that you may see in any horror game. To give you an Idea, here are a few notes on the game below:
1. The Inferno of Scarlet Rose is an episodic game, designed to build up from the get-go.
2. There are elements from many inspirations, as amnesia, Resident evil (no flat out zombies ;p) and several other sources of inspiration
3. The game will have a (mostly) custom ambient soundtrack created by me.
4. The Inferno of Scarlet Rose is a Puzzle-based survival horror, with puzzles based off of logic, instead of myth. (an example would be- Find a door that's locked? Can't find the key? Screw it, Break it open)
5. The Game will be designed around Pewdie's actual recording time, with each chapter of each episode ranging fro 10-15 minutes. This Allows Pewdie, (should he play this game) to play comfortably, knowing that he does not have to strain on recording time.
6. There are multiple ways of saving, though to keep a challenge, a save menu will not be present. However, these options will still allow Pewdie to save as much as he can, should he find these items.
7. There are two types of Horror implemented in this game: Panic and build up. I will try not to use cheap jump scares to achieve this. I instead, intend on sound and other methods to achieve this goal.
8. The game will be built under RPG maker, with as many custom aspects as I can use.
9. I will only release the game to Pewdie himself, should he choose to play it. However, I will show project status and frequent updates as often as I can, to account that I am, indeed, working on this.
10. The first Episode is already under construction.
11. Each episode should provide four to five recording sessions for pewdie, should he choose to play this.
